- IvylogExplorer IIII would suggest a Freightliner M2 with either a Cummings ISC or Mercedes 330 hp with an Allison transmission. If the shifter is on the column it's not enough horsepower. I would want air suspension and air cab. Shortening the rails is usually easy as the holes are already drilled.
*Something like this is what I'd want, BUT the Cat engine is not a million mile engine and it's unusual for one to make 400K miles even at only 250 HP. The manual tranny would get old if you have not been a gear jammer for decades.
I would watch this one although you would have to replace the bed with a flat bed to pull a 5er. Also, it would need air suspension in a FL80.
